AFRL (United States Air Force Laboratory) and Boeing developed a long-life MLG composite hatchback at the “Composites Cost Affordable Innovation C-17” technology transfer demonstration project, It has the process characteristics of piercing braided preform and vacuum assisted resin impregnation molding, and improves the overall design profile.
